However, criticisms are equally common. A recurring complaint is the ambiguous gameplay, which can leave players feeling lost or unsure of what to do next. This is often compounded by a lack of a clear point of view or direction, leading to "mindlessly clicking everything for hours until I find what I need". Another major point of frustration is the "grind" involved in unlocking content. Some players have noted that unlocking characters requires "grinding harder" and have recommended against playing if you're a free-to-play user not willing to spend significant time on repetitive tasks. Furthermore, at this stage, some feel the game is "way too basic," lacking proper character customization and feeling like a work-in-progress rather than a fully realized title. The lifeblood of Naughty Sandbox 2 V16 is its community. Due to the open-ended nature of the game, players frequently share custom maps, unique scripts, and modifications that introduce entirely new gameplay mechanics. These mods often range from adding new, bizarre items to altering the fundamental physics of the game world.
